I have two Cattleman hats in size 59 one in Sand and one in Fawn. Neither ever really fit me right, so I removed the wire from, and stretched the Sand hat to an acceptable comfort level. The Fawn has hardly been worn or touched. But, I just got my first Campdraft in Taupe from Hats by the Hundred, and I am absolutely in LOVE. I can't believe how light and comfortable this thing is! I was smart this time and ordered it in a 60cm and it makes ALL the difference in the world. It was a lot of fun to steam and bash the hat exactly how I wanted it. I never felt like I looked very good in a fedora, but I am rockin' this one. Now I finally see what all the fuss is about with Campdrafts. I've been wearing it around the house like a kid at Christmas. I bought it to use as a fall/winter/spring hat since it is lined, but I can tell it's going to be really hard to give up for the hot months. That is a sharp hat! I always take the liners out of my hats anyway, and the Akubra liners are lightly hot glued in, and so can be removed without damaging the hat if you take your time. You can always tuck the liner back in for cold weather.

While I own Stylemasters and Camp Drafts, they are not in the colors you seek, so I cannot post a true side-by-side pic. My thought is that even a B/W pic of the two makes of hat side-by-side would show how different the shapes are. The straighter, taller crown and narrow ribbon of the Camp Draft looks very different than the lower, tapered crown and medium-width ribbon of the Stylemaster, IMO. SO I received my Campdraft yesterday. And for starters that was some fast shipping from Down Under to the Southern tip of the Polar Ice Cap known as Wisconsin. I have to say that for what you pay for its par none a winner in my book. I was quite pleased overall with look, feel and the fit...had some concerns but was happy that I didn't go overly large with this one as I ordered my regular size and it fits like a glove. If it snugs on me some, I do have a stretcher at the ready. NOW for the fun part..I opted to go with a combination of styles with this one. A diamond crease with a hard front pinch and some side and rear pinches that I call 'coffin nails'. Only gripe I have with my chosen design is the slight 'bump' from the hard crease thats seen on the side profile, but I think that's more me being picky than anything..Anyway I've included several photos for your perusal.
